/// <summary> /// Constructor /// </summary> /// <param name="cursor">The cursor interacting with the element</param> /// <param name="routedEvent">The event being raised</param> /// <param name="source">The element raising the event</param> public CursorEventArgs(KinectCursor cursor, RoutedEvent routedEvent, object source) : base(routedEvent, source) { _cursor = cursor; _timestamp = Environment.TickCount; }
void System.Windows.Markup.IComponentConnector.Connect(int connectionId, object target) { switch (connectionId) { case 1: #line 12 "..\..\..\MainWindow.xaml" ((KinectWhiteboard.MainWindow)(target)).Loaded += new System.Windows.RoutedEventHandler(this.Window_Loaded); #line default #line hidden #line 13 "..\..\..\MainWindow.xaml" ((KinectWhiteboard.MainWindow)(target)).Closed += new System.EventHandler(this.Window_Closed); #line default #line hidden return; case 2: this.video = ((System.Windows.Controls.Image)(target)); return; case 3: this.depth = ((System.Windows.Controls.Image)(target)); return; case 4: this.Connect = ((KinectWhiteboard.KinectButton)(target)); return; case 5: this.Disconnect = ((KinectWhiteboard.KinectButton)(target)); return; case 6: this.Start = ((KinectWhiteboard.KinectButton)(target)); return; case 7: this.Reset = ((KinectWhiteboard.KinectButton)(target)); return; case 8: this.Skeleton = ((KinectWhiteboard.KinectButton)(target)); return; case 9: this.NoSkeleton = ((KinectWhiteboard.KinectButton)(target)); return; case 10: this.Quit = ((KinectWhiteboard.KinectButton)(target)); return; case 11: this.canvas1 = ((System.Windows.Controls.Canvas)(target)); return; case 12: this.InfoLabel = ((System.Windows.Controls.Label)(target)); return; case 13: this.ImageLabel = ((System.Windows.Controls.Label)(target)); return; case 14: this.TimerLabel = ((System.Windows.Controls.Label)(target)); return; case 15: this.PART_ErrorText = ((System.Windows.Controls.TextBlock)(target)); return; case 16: this.FlagPole1 = ((System.Windows.Shapes.Rectangle)(target)); return; case 17: this.FlagPole2 = ((System.Windows.Shapes.Rectangle)(target)); return; case 18: this.FlagPole3 = ((System.Windows.Shapes.Rectangle)(target)); return; case 19: this.FlagPole4 = ((System.Windows.Shapes.Rectangle)(target)); return; case 20: this.R1 = ((System.Windows.Shapes.Rectangle)(target)); return; case 21: this.R2 = ((System.Windows.Shapes.Rectangle)(target)); return; case 22: this.R3 = ((System.Windows.Shapes.Rectangle)(target)); return; case 23: this.R4 = ((System.Windows.Shapes.Rectangle)(target)); return; case 24: this.R5 = ((System.Windows.Shapes.Rectangle)(target)); return; case 25: this.R6 = ((System.Windows.Shapes.Rectangle)(target)); return; case 26: this.R7 = ((System.Windows.Shapes.Rectangle)(target)); return; case 27: this.R8 = ((System.Windows.Shapes.Rectangle)(target)); return; case 28: this.R9 = ((System.Windows.Shapes.Rectangle)(target)); return; case 29: this.Partner = ((System.Windows.Shapes.Ellipse)(target)); return; case 30: this.PART_Cursor = ((KinectWhiteboard.KinectCursor)(target)); return; case 31: this.SayHello = ((System.Windows.Controls.Border)(target)); return; } this._contentLoaded = true; }
void System.Windows.Markup.IComponentConnector.Connect(int connectionId, object target) { switch (connectionId) { case 1: #line 12 "..\..\..\MainWindow.xaml" ((KinectWhiteboard.MainWindow)(target)).Loaded += new System.Windows.RoutedEventHandler(this.Window_Loaded); #line default #line hidden #line 13 "..\..\..\MainWindow.xaml" ((KinectWhiteboard.MainWindow)(target)).Closed += new System.EventHandler(this.Window_Closed); #line default #line hidden return; case 2: this.Connect = ((KinectWhiteboard.KinectButton)(target)); return; case 3: this.Disconnect = ((KinectWhiteboard.KinectButton)(target)); return; case 4: this.Exit = ((KinectWhiteboard.KinectButton)(target)); return; case 5: this.InfoLabel = ((System.Windows.Controls.Label)(target)); return; case 6: this.ImageLabel = ((System.Windows.Controls.Label)(target)); return; case 7: this.PART_ErrorText = ((System.Windows.Controls.TextBlock)(target)); return; case 8: this.R1 = ((System.Windows.Shapes.Rectangle)(target)); return; case 9: this.R2 = ((System.Windows.Shapes.Rectangle)(target)); return; case 10: this.R3 = ((System.Windows.Shapes.Rectangle)(target)); return; case 11: this.R4 = ((System.Windows.Shapes.Rectangle)(target)); return; case 12: this.R5 = ((System.Windows.Shapes.Rectangle)(target)); return; case 13: this.R6 = ((System.Windows.Shapes.Rectangle)(target)); return; case 14: this.Partner = ((System.Windows.Shapes.Ellipse)(target)); return; case 15: this.PART_Cursor = ((KinectWhiteboard.KinectCursor)(target)); return; } this._contentLoaded = true; }